Description
St Augustine's Roman Catholic Church built sometime between 1875 and 1898 on a site fronting the south side of Castle Street. Demolished before 1966, and site redeveloped as a row of shops (B1).
Built 1900 in Gothic style in brick and stone. Remained in use until new church erected in Amersham Hill in 1955-7 (B2).
Negative evaluation at 30-48 Castle Street (B3).
